These past few years have been an amazing adventure in writing. Someone suggested that I write a novel, which was the catalyst I needed to start. The Unseen Path flowed from a reservoir of stories I'd heard about family members and their friends during WWII and the decades following. Four sequels followed: The Color of Love, Destinations, At Home and Abroad, and Green-Eyed Monster. The five books in this series cover thirty years of our country's history, from 1941 to the early seventies, much of it taken from real-life events. After the series, I felt compelled to write a suspense thriller, Empty Shell. The adventure continued with three futuristic romance novels: Bittersweet Love, Lost and Found, and Finding Taya.
